What Happens at Your Checkup?
At your checkup, we will look for any serious problems, like gum disease, oral cancer and cavities. We will also take this time to re-examine any cosmetic procedures you’ve received to make sure everything still looks great and is functioning properly.
This appointment will also include a professional cleaning, which will remove plaque, tartar and most stains. Our goal here is top catch all those areas that are really heard to reach with brushing and flossing alone.
We may recommend different levels of cleaning, depending on your situation. If you’ve been sticking to your oral health maintenance routines, a standard cleaning is all you need. On the other hand, if it’s been a while since your last checkup (more than a year), we may recommend a full-mouth debridement to remove some heavier tartar buildup.
Once each and every tooth has been cleaned, we will polish them and apply fluoride.
At-Home and Preventative Maintenance
Prevention is the best way to maintain your oral health, protecting it from tooth decay and gum disease. Maintaining your oral health is all about prevention, which means your at-home routines are just as important as your regular checkups.
At Madison Smile Solutions, we will work with you to make sure your flossing, brushing, and rinsing techniques are effective in combating decay and disease. We can even discuss which foods and drinks may be causing stains, and talk about the options you have to keep your smile nice and bright. We may even recommend mouth guards for people who grind their teeth at night or enjoy activities that could potentially lead to dental trauma.
Prevention is the most effective way to keep your teeth and gums healthy. Your regular checkups and at-home maintenance can prevent major issues before they occur. The earlier we detect a problem, the easier it will be to treat it.
